What this service covers

Available across Whatcom and Skagit counties, on one-time requests and recurring routes.

Pharmacy to facility

Regular runs between a pharmacy and the clinics, care homes, and healthcare facilities it serves.

Long-term care support

Scheduled delivery windows that line up with med-pass and receiving times at care facilities.

Receiving confirmation

Deliveries are handed to an appropriate recipient at the destination and recorded against the shipment reference number.

Business accounts

Consolidated billing and one point of contact for pharmacies with ongoing delivery volume.

What we do and don't claim

  • TyVia provides business-to-business pharmacy transportation. We do not advertise direct-to-patient prescription delivery.
  • Controlled-substance transportation is not offered unless separately arranged and confirmed in writing by TyVia.

Common questions

Do you deliver prescriptions to patients' homes?

No. TyVia's pharmacy service is business-to-business transportation between pharmacies and healthcare facilities or other approved business clients.

Can we set a fixed daily delivery window?

Yes. Recurring pharmacy routes with agreed delivery windows are set up through a business account.
